May 8, 2023 · Dig the Trench. Use a flat spade or a turf cutter to slice through the grass or soil on both sides of the paver line, keeping the shovel up against the pavers at all times. Remove the pavers and set them aside. Dig out the grass or soil between the two lines of sliced earth, using a mattock, trowel, or small shovel.

How to Edge Along the Sidewalk. A crisp line along the sidewalk's edge gives your entire lawn the sharp, finished look usually provided by a professional gardening service. Use either a manual or powered rotary lawn edger before mowing to clean out the grass next to the concrete. How to start your gas weed eater (for a cold gas engine): Put the weed eater on the ground. Prime the engine bulb 5-10 times. Close the choke and pull on the starter cord a few times until the engine starts to turn over. Put the choke on half choke. Pull the starter cord until the engine starts to run. You'll only need two materials to edge your lawn using this simple method: a plank of wood and an edging tool. The classic tool for edging a bed is the half-moon edger, but any flat-bladed spade will do the job. Whatever tool you're using, sharpen the blade with a metal file before you get started to make the job easier and to ensure ... ….

These Robotic Mowers Give the Best Edge Cut. The models which can mow the closest to the edge of a lawn are those with edge mowing function. Depending on the manufacturer, this function may also be called Cut to Edge (WORX), Edge Mode (ROBOMOW) or simply Edge Mowing (all others).
